#b23800 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b23800 is composed of 69.8% red, 22%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 68.5% magenta, 100% yellow and 30.2% black. It has a hue angle of 18.9 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 34.9%. #b23800 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ff7000 with #650000. Closest websafe color is: #993300.

● #b23800 color description : Dark orange [Brown tone].
#b23800 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#b23800 has RGB values of R:178, G:56, B:0 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.69, Y:1, K:0.3. Its decimal value is 11679744.
